*This really nice quality hen is ‘Stella’ bred from our old basic pair ‘Drum’ and ‘Gerrie’. When coupled with ‘Max’ the good breeding son of Leo Heremans New Dream Couple (Nieuwe Rossi x Eenoogtje) she bred NL14-1168708 our second bird this week that has now scored four early prizes in four middle Distance races this year and moves up to 9th position in the Union de Baronie Middle Distance Ace Pigeon Awards.

 

Last Saturday saw Nanteuil the 4th race from 6 in this years middle distance program take place. A distance of around 330 km to Nieuwendijk.

What was especially pleasing about this race was our early pigeons were our nominated pigeons that count towards the Middle Distance championships. After this race we moved up from 11th place to 2nd in the Middle Distance Loft Championship and our good cock NL14-1168708 has moved right up the list to 9th Ace Pigeon Middle Distance. With two races to go, we hope for a top ten finish in all categories.

First pigeon now winning his 6th first prize was our NL14-3432678 ‘Cruyff’ our winner from St Quentin a few weeks ago and he also won 1st Asse Zellik in the first race of this season against 497 birds sent by 20 fanciers taking 2nd Union de Baronie 1.506 birds…last season as a yearling he won 1st from Roye against 216 club birds (47th Brabant 2000 vs 14.164 birds) and also won 1st the week before from Sens against 277 birds (26th Brabant 2000 vs 17.226 birds) and was also 4th club from Creil the week before that against 394 birds (26th Brabant 2000 vs 23.378 birds)….and as a young bird won 1st Nanteuil against 255 birds (66th Brabant 2000 vs 17.015 birds)…

He is definitely bred for the job being from multiple winning lines in every generation , his father is a direct Peter van der Merwe cock and is a son of Pikeur (son of Replay) a winner of 1st Ablis against 40.268 birds. He is also a the father of Miss Lucky 1st NPO Blois 15.172 birds and he is a full brother to Nathalie 1st NPO Chantilly 30.074 birds. The mother of NL14-3432678 is a daughter of our great racer ‘Mike’ NL11-1867164 winner of 1st Ace Pigeon Union de Baronie Middle Distance 2013 winning 11 prizes in 12 races. His father is ‘Top Star’ a great breeding son of ‘Young King (Young Couple) x ‘Chanel. His mother is ‘Sterre’ a daughter of ‘Jonge Super Champ’ (Son of Super Champ Orlando Verbree x Dtr.Godfather).This cock ‘Jonge Super Champ’ was a real good one and breeder of 1st Combine Houdeng 10,315 birds and 1st Combine Houdeng 12,491 birds.

Our second bird was NL14-1168708 bred from ‘Max’ a son of ‘Nieuwe Rossi’ and ‘Eenoog’ (New Dream Couple) of Leo Heremans when paired to ‘Stella’ a daughter of ‘Drum’ x ‘Gerrie’. This two year old also won  1st Club, 2nd Fed, 14th Combine and 65th NPO against 9,912 birds  last season in addition to 1st Club,1st Fed,4th Combine and 16th NPO against 6.704 birds and 66th NPO Roye 14,164 birds plus 23rd Combine Quivrain 4,818 birds having also scored twice as a youngster.

Third bird was NL14-1168737 the cock that scored for us from Issoudun two weeks ago. He is bred from two direct Cor de Heijde pigeons. Father is a grandson of ‘Bordeaux’ winner of 1st National Bordeaux 4,509 birds paired to ‘Cahors Duivin’ winner of 1st NPO Cahors 4,912 birds. Mother of the winner is a granddaughter of Favori( Willem de Bruijn) ,’Broer Marseille’ (Etiene Meirlaen) and ‘Lady Future’ (Sister Harry Jan Hooymans).

Fourth bird was NL14-3430180 that scored 93rd NPO Bourges 4,464 birds for us a few weeks ago bred from ‘Frankel’another good son of the Young Couple and father of our 1st Hall of Fame winner in the Tournament of Champions in South Carolina in 2011.
